History
 The Smart Antenna was developed for “Military Communications” and
“Intelligence gathering”.
 New opportunities were created for smart antenna in the year 1990 by
satellite broadcasting industries.
Introduction
 Antenna is electrical device which converted electric power into
electromagnetic waves.
 A smart Antenna consist of an antenna array, that changes the array
pattern in response to signal environment to improve the performance of
a communication channel.
 Smart antenna is not smart, it is the digital signal processing, along with the
antennas, which makes the system smart.
What is Smart Antenna?
 A Smart Antenna system combines an antenna array with a digital signal
processing capability to transmit and receive in an adaptive manner.

Co-channel interference
Co-channel interference:
 Is a crosstalk from two different radio transmitter using same frequency.
 CCI arises in the cellular mobile networks owing to this phenomenon of
frequency reuse.

Types of Smart antennas
 There are three types of smart antennas are there:
1. Adaptive array antenna
2. Switched beam array antenna
Adaptive array antennas
 Has become a core system component in future generation mobile
networks.
 Adaptive array allow the antenna to steer the beam to any direction of
interest while simultaneously nulling interfering signals.
 This antennas can track and locate signals.

Switched beam array antennas
 They have several available fixed beam patterns.
 Decision has to be made which beam has to be access at any given point of time.
 Overall goal of the switched beam system is to increase gain according to the location of
user.

Digital Beam Forming
 The digital beam forming segment of the smart antenna comprises two
modules:
1. communication and calibration signal processing.
2. Beam forming processors.
DBF cont…..
 In communication and calibration signal processing needs a very high
data rate and calls for a large computational power.
 In the beam forming processor needs a lower rate of weight update which
usually ranges up to a few kHz.
DOA(Direction Of Arrival)
estimation
 It is direction of arrival
 The smart antenna estimates the direction of arrival of the signal, using
technique such as MUSIC(Multiple Signal Classification) estimation of signal
parameters via Matrix pencil method or one of their derivatives.
 They involve finding a spatial spectrum of the antenna and calculating the
DOA from the peaks of this spectrum.
